免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

app小程序软件定制开发的

随着移动互联网和智能终端技术的日益普及,小程序成为目前最火热的应用形式之一。小程序应用是一种轻量级应用,可以快速运行,且无需下载安装,用户只需扫描二维码或搜索即可进入使用,因此备受欢迎。小程序应用定制开发,是许多企业和个人在进行移动应用市场竞争中不可缺少的手段,本文将对小程序定制开发的原理和详细介绍进行讲解。

1. 基于微信或其他平台的小程序定制开发

小程序应用开发需要经过设计、开发、测试等多个环节,其中很重要的一环就是选择开发平台。小程序应用的开发平台较多,如微信小程序、支付宝小程序、百度智能小程序等,本文主要介绍基于微信小程序定制开发。

微信小程序是由微信团队推出的一种轻量级应用,具有快速开发、低成本、应用传播范围广、用户体验好、平台支持完善等优势。而基于微信小程序的开发也比较简单,只要掌握了小程序的基本框架和API接口,就可以灵活定制符合自身需求的小程序。

2.小程序定制开发的基本原理

小程序应用的开发基于网页开发技术,采用前后端分离的技术架构,前端部分主要使用HTML5、CSS3和JavaScript等技术,后端部分则需要运用一些脚本语言及数据库等相关技术。

微信小程序定制开发可以依照业务逻辑划分为以下步骤:

2.1 需求收集

在定义小程序应用的功能和目标后,需要对用户需求进行深入调查和分析,收集相关信息,梳理出小程序应用的基本需求和功能,同时确定开发周期和预算等方面的问题。

2.2 界面设计

小程序应用设计需遵循用户体验原则,尽可能简单易懂,美观大方。同时,还需要根据业务需求分配屏幕布局、布局元素及样式等,完成视觉设计工作。

2.3 编码实现

小程序前端主要采用WXML、WXSS和JS语言等技术开发,后端需要运用一些脚本语言如PHP、Java、Python和Ruby等,同时还需要对数据库进行操作,实现小程序应用的基本业务逻辑和功能。

2.4测试和部署

小程序应用定制开发的测试和部署过程主要包括单元测试、集成测试、系统测试等,确保小程序应用的稳定性和性能达标,并将小程序发到线上环境,供用户实际测试和使用。

2.5维护和更新

小程序应用定制开发完成后,还需要进行定期更新、维护和监控工作,不仅要保障小程序应用功能稳定和安全,还应对用户反馈及时回应,不断改进完善小程序应用。

3. 小程序应用的特点和优势

小程序应用相比传统移动应用有不少优势,主要体现在以下几个方面:

3.1 快速启动,无需下载和安装

小程序应用可以直接在微信内部运行,无需下载和安装,用户可以直接扫码或搜索,便可进行使用。

3.2 使用门槛低

小程序应用的操作简单,用户无需掌握专业知识就能轻松上手。

3.3 速度快,占用空间小

小程序应用启动速度快,占用空间小,可以节省用户的手机存储空间和流量。

3.4 清晰简洁,易于操作

小程序应用在设计上注重用户体验,界面设计清晰简洁,操作指导明确,使用起来非常方便和易于操作。

3.5 营销效果好

小程序应用可以通过微信公众号和微信朋友圈等社交渠道推广,而且可专门针对不同目标人群展开精准营销,从而提高用户粘度和商业收益。

总结:小程序应用的定制开发是一项非常重要的技术手段,可以帮助企业和个人在移动应用市场中竞争取得更大优势,本文对小程序应用定制开发的技术原理和优势进行了详细介绍,相信会对广大读者有所帮助。


相关知识:
鞍山本地微信小程序开发多少钱
微信小程序已经成为了大众生活中不可或缺的应用,在各地推广的速度也越来越快。随着微信小程序市场的不断扩大,越来越多的企业开始意识到微信小程序的重要性,也开始考虑自己的微信小程序的开发程度。鞍山本地的企业是否需要开发微信小程序呢?如果需要的话, 鞍山本地的小程
2023-08-09
安宁如何开发小程序
小程序(mini program)是一种轻量级的应用程序,可以在微信、支付宝等社交平台或APP内部运行,与传统应用程序相比,具有开发周期短、成本低、快速迭代等优点。下面,我们来介绍小程序开发的原理和流程。一、小程序的原理小程序的原理可以概括为:前端渲染 +
2023-08-09
qq小程序开发平台怎么注销
QQ小程序是一个快速上手,体验优秀的小程序开发平台,方便用户开发出个性化、多样化的小程序。但是,在使用QQ小程序开发平台后,一些用户可能会因为某些原因想要注销平台账号。那么,如何注销QQ小程序开发平台账号呢?下面将为您详细介绍。一、注销QQ小程序开发平台的
2023-08-09
javascript微信小程序开发教程
JavaScript是一种高级编程语言,被广泛用于Web开发中,而微信小程序则是一种轻量级应用,不需要下载即可直接使用。在微信小程序的开发中,JavaScript作为其中的一种主要开发语言,提供了丰富的API和相关工具,可以极大地方便开发者的工作。下面将介
2023-08-09
app小程序开发北京
App小程序是一种由微信推出的轻量级应用,无需下载安装即可使用,它的出现因为原生APP使用成本较高,对手机存储空间的占用过大以及让用户需要切换不同应用程序造成的不便等问题。App小程序解决了这些问题,它只需要在微信中打开即可使用,免去了下载安装的步骤,同时
2023-08-09
app小程序功能开发
App小程序是一种运行在移动应用程序的内部环境中,基于特定框架技术构建出的小型应用程序。它具有体积小、易于分享、不用安装、便捷的使用体验等优点。App小程序的开发强调构建高性能、高质量、易维护的小程序应用,具有以下特点:1. 使用Web技术开发:App小程
2023-08-09
java打包exe软件
Java 打包成 exe 软件当我们开发了一个 Java 应用程序后,可能会想将它打包成一个独立的可执行文件 (exe 文件),以便在没有安装 Java 环境的计算机上运行。这篇文章将向你介绍如何将 Java 程序打包成 exe 文件的原理和详细步骤。原理
2023-05-26
idea swing打包exe程序
Title: IDEA Swing 打包成 EXE 程序 - 原理与详细介绍教程导语:本文将为大家详细介绍如何使用 IntelliJ IDEA 中的 Swing 应用程序打包成 EXE 文件,供用户在 Windows 系统上执行。同时,我们也将深入讨论这一
2023-05-26
小程序开发工具无法显示界面了
小程序开发工具是一款用来开发小程序的工具,它具有可视化界面、一键预览、代码持久化、智能代码提示、本地调试等功能,是小程序开发过程中必不可少的工具之一。但是有时候,小程序开发工具会出现无法显示界面的情况,下面我们来介绍一下这种现象的原理和可能的解决方法。1.
2023-05-26
小程序开发工具使用实例汇总
小程序开发工具是开发小程序的重要工具之一,其为开发者提供了一个快速、便利的开发环境。本文将介绍小程序开发工具的使用实例,包括创建小程序、组件、模板、API的调用等等。一、创建小程序创建小程序是小程序开发的第一步,需要使用小程序开发工具进行操作。具体步骤如下
2023-05-26
微信小程序开发工具需要什么
微信小程序开发工具是开发者开发微信小程序所必须的环境之一。它可以帮助开发者在本地创建、编辑、编译和调试小程序代码,以便在微信平台上发布和分发。本文将详细介绍微信小程序开发工具的原理和必要组件。微信小程序开发工具的原理微信小程序开发工具的原理是将小程序代码和
2023-05-26
微信小程序开发工具不显示模拟器怎么办
微信小程序开发工具是一款在微信团队开始支持以后被广泛使用的开发工具。但是用户往往会遇到一些问题,其中之一就是在开发工具中无法显示模拟器。下面详细介绍有关问题的原理以及如何解决这个问题。原理介绍:首先,我们需要了解微信小程序开发工具是如何提供模拟器功能的。在
2023-05-26